American Journal of Nursing Announces 2016 Book of the Year Awards

The American Journal of Nursing (AJN) has announced the 2016 winners of its annual Book of the Year Awards. Winners in 19 categories appear in the journal's January issue. AJN, the 'leading voice of nursing since 1900,' is published by Wolters Kluwer.

Journal of Urgent Care Medicine appoints Harris Fleming as Managing Editor

The Journal of Urgent Care Medicine (JUCM) has announced Harris Fleming as the publication's new managing editor. With over 25 years of experience as an editor and writer in the healthcare and medical industries, Fleming brings an expansive range of field knowledge to his position.

Sultan Qaboos University Medical Journal indexed by US National Library of Medicine

The Sultan Qaboos University Medical Journal (SQUMJ) has been officially indexed by the United States National Library of Medicine for the MEDLINE®/PubMed® database. SQUMJ is an internationally peer-reviewed multidisciplinary medical journal published quarterly.

SSCI publishes Taxonomy of Cocrystal Ternary Phase Diagrams in Journal of Chemical & Engineering Data

SSCI, a division of AMRI, has announced the publication of 'Taxonomy of Cocrystal Ternary Phase Diagrams' in the Journal of Chemical & Engineering Data, authored by Richard B. McClurg, research fellow at SSCI. The publication follows the Lunch and Learn series hosted by SSCI in November and December 2016 that brought together more than 100 industry scientific experts and intellectual property leaders to discuss the implications of the latest FDA guidance on pharmaceutical cocrystals as drug substances.

Preservica selected for Jisc Research Data Shared Service for UK Universities

Preservica, a world leader in digital preservation technology, consulting and research, has announced that its digital preservation platform has been selected to be part of the framework for the pilot phase of the Jisc Research Data Shared Service (RDSS) for UK Higher Education Institutions (HEIs). The new shared service, that will integrate the offerings of a number of providers, will allow UK universities and other HEIs to easily deposit data for publication, discovery, safe storage, and long term archiving and preservation.

McKesson Corporation completes acquisition of Rexall Health

Healthcare services and information technology company McKesson Corporation has completed the previously announced acquisition of Rexall Health for $2.9 billion CAD ($2.1 billion USD, or approximately $1.7 billion USD, net of certain estimated purchase price adjustments, proceeds from store divestitures, and tax benefits). This follows the agreement reached with the Competition Bureau of Canada for the acquisition of Rexall Health and approval received under the Investment Canada Act.
